  • Q2. What is coefficient of friction?
  • Ans. 

    Coefficient of friction is the ratio of the force required to move an object over a surface to the weight of the object.

    • It is a dimensionless quantity.

    • It depends on the nature of the surfaces in contact.

    • It can be static or kinetic.

    • It is used to calculate the force required to move an object over a surface.

    • Examples: rubber on concrete has a higher coefficient of friction than ice on ice.

  • Q3. What is torque?
  • Ans. 

    Torque is a measure of the twisting force that causes rotation.

    • Torque is a vector quantity, meaning it has both magnitude and direction.

    • It is measured in units of force times distance, such as newton-meters or pound-feet.

    • Torque is important in many fields, including engineering, physics, and mechanics.

  • Q5. 5.which is the parent class of all classes in Java?
  • Ans. 

    The parent class of all classes in Java is the Object class.

    • All classes in Java implicitly extend the Object class.

    • The Object class provides basic methods such as toString(), equals(), and hashCode().

    • Any class can override these methods to provide custom implementations.

    • Example: public class MyClass extends Object { ... }

    • Example: Object obj = new MyClass();
